Cabinet announced

The interesting news (to me) is that Goff is out of Justice (yay!), David Benson-Pope gets Social Development and Environment, David Cunliffe is Minister of Immigration (and thus the person who may decide Ahmed Zaoui's fate), and David Parker gets Energy, Transport, and Climate Change. Clearly, this government has a thing for people called "David".
